Q: Is 246,827 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 246,827 is not a prime number.

Why is 246,827 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 246827 can be evenly divided by 1 7 37 259 953 6,671 35,261 and 246,827, with no remainder.

Since 246,827 cannot be divided by just 1 and 246,827, it is not a prime number.
